It Is Imperative That We Come Together As A Nation And Prioritize The Safety Of Our Roads- Afenyo-Markin

M.Cby M.C
May 31, 2023
Reading Time: 3 mins read
Alexander Afenyo-Markin

Alexander Afenyo-Markin

Alexander Afenyo Markin, the Member of Parliament (MP) representing the Effutu seat in the Central Region, has demanded a comprehensive investigation into the horrific tragedy that took place at Gomoa Okyereko on Tuesday, May 30, and left 16 people dead and 40 injured.

The fatal collision was caused by a head-on collision between a fuel truck with the license plate WR 2063-10 and a Youtong bus with the plate GT 5866-L. The Forty patients were treated at the Trauma and Specialist Centre in Winneba for injuries of varying severity.

The Effutu politician praised the courage and altruism displayed by the Ghana National Fire Service, the Ambulance Service, and the people that assisted in the rescue operations. He also demanded investigations to lessen the frequency and severity of these fatal crashes on the roadways. “Your unwavering dedication and selflessness in the face of adversity reflect the finest qualities of service and bravery,” he remarked.

“In light of this tragic event, it is imperative that we come together as a nation and prioritize the safety of our roads. I implore the relevant authorities to conduct a thorough investigation into the circumstances surrounding the accident, allowing us to identify and enforce measures that will prevent similar incidents in the future. Let us remain steadfast in our commitment to upholding road safety, implementing necessary precautions, and fostering a culture of responsible driving.”

Afenyo-Markin

Mr. Alexander Afenyo-Markin also asked road users to exercise caution in order to prevent such collisions from becoming commonplace.

“As we reflect upon this unfortunate incident, I urge all motorists and road users to exercise utmost caution, abide by traffic regulations, and embrace their responsibility to protect their lives and the lives of others. Each life affected by such crashes serves as a poignant reminder of our collective duty to create an environment where tragedies of this nature become a relic of the past.”

Afenyo-Markin

My heart is heavy

Alexander Kwamena Afenyo-Markin, the deputy Majority Leader and Member of Parliament for Effutu, expressed his sadness over the accident that claimed 16 lives on May 30 at Gomoa Okyereko.

He communicated how heavy his heart is, upon hearing such devastating news.

“It is with a profound sense of sorrow and heartfelt sympathy that I extend my deepest condolences, sympathies, and well wishes to the families, friends, and loved ones affected by the tragic accident that took place at Gomoa Okyereko on the Accra-Cape Coast road in the early hours of Tuesday…My heart is heavy as we mourn the loss of sixteen precious West African lives. In this time of immense grief, I extend my sincerest condolences to the bereaved families.”

Afenyo-Markin

The Effutu politician prayed that the souls of the accident victims would rest in eternal peace and that they would find comfort and strength in their loved ones’ cherished memories. He argued that the loved ones of the deceased should be aware that they are not suffering alone at this difficult time.

He also wished the survivors of the catastrophe a quick recovery and hoped for the best for them.

“To the brave individuals who survived this harrowing incident and are currently undergoing treatment at the Winneba Trauma and Specialist Hospital, please accept my sympathies and well wishes for a speedy recovery. Your resilience and courage inspire us all.”
